Specify the value of authentication timeout.
A client's authentication will expire after the authentication timeout and
the client needs to log in to the authentication page again to access the
network.
Options include 1 Hour, 8 Hours, 24 Hours, 7 Days, and Custom. With
Custom selected, you can customize the time in days, hours, and minutes.
With this function configured, the newly authenticated client will be
redirected to the specific URL.
With Redirect enabled, you also need to enter the URL in this field. The
newly authenticated client will be redirected to this URL.
Configure the authentication page. Local Web Portal is the only available
option is this authentication type. Enter the title and term of use in the two
boxes.
The EAP uses its built-in web server to provide this authentication page
for clients. To pass the authentication, clients need to provide the correct
password in the Password field, check the box of I accept the Term of Use
and click the Login button.
